Will a chemical drain cleaner fix this myself?

Store-bought chemical cleaners can sometimes clear minor clogs, but they often just push the blockage further down the line rather than removing it, and repeated use can damage older pipes. For a persistent or full blockage, mechanical clearing is usually more effective.

Why does the same drain keep clogging?

Recurring clogs in the same spot often point to something structural — a partial blockage that was never fully cleared, a bellied section of pipe, or root intrusion. A camera inspection can usually identify the underlying cause.
